Key Responsibilities:

Lead the engineering and technical delivery of EHV/HV substation projects up to and including 132kV
Produce and review detailed primary and secondary electrical designs
Prepare engineering calculations, specifications, layouts, single-line diagrams and equipment schedules
Coordinate multidisciplinary engineering activities across design and commissioning teams
Attend client meetings, technical reviews and project workshops
Support feasibility studies, FEED engineering and detailed design activities
Provide technical guidance during bids and tender submissions
Mentor junior engineers and encourage their professional development

Extensive experience in EHV/HV substation engineering up to 132kV
A degree, HNC or HND in Electrical Engineering or a related discipline
Experience delivering projects for National Grid, DNOs, ICPs, renewable energy developers or engineering consultancies
Strong knowledge of primary plant, transformers, switchgear, cables and associated systems
Experience producing or reviewing detailed substation designs
